Ingredients
(Tip: You’ll find the full list of ingredients and measurements in the recipe card below.)
-
2 plain rice cakes
-
2 tablespoons butter (softened)
-
1/4 cup plain Greek yogurt (or your preferred yogurt)
-
1 teaspoon honey or maple syrup (optional)
-
Fresh fruit or nuts for topping (optional)
Directions
-
Prepare the Rice Cakes:
Place the rice cakes on a plate or cutting board. If you prefer a crispier texture, you can lightly toast them. -
Spread the Butter:
Spread 1 tablespoon of softened butter on each rice cake, making sure it’s evenly distributed. -
Top with Yogurt:
Spoon the yogurt onto each rice cake, spreading it evenly over the buttered surface. -
Add Sweetener (Optional):
Drizzle a little honey or maple syrup on top for added sweetness, if desired. -
Garnish & Serve:
Add fresh fruit, such as berries, sliced bananas, or nuts for added texture and flavor. Enjoy immediately!
Servings and Timing
Servings: 2
Prep time: 5 minutes
Total time: 5 minutes
Variations
-
Nut Butter Version: Swap the butter for almond or peanut butter for an extra protein boost.
-
Fruit Toppings: Top with sliced strawberries, blueberries, or a few banana slices for natural sweetness.
-
Spices: Sprinkle a little cinnamon or nutmeg over the yogurt for a spiced touch.
-
Vegan Option: Use dairy-free yogurt and plant-based butter for a vegan version.
Storage
-
Refrigeration: Rice cakes are best enjoyed immediately, but you can store leftover toppings (butter and yogurt) separately in the fridge for up to 2 days. Assemble when ready to serve.
FAQs
Can I use flavored yogurt?
Yes, you can use flavored yogurt for a different twist, though plain yogurt allows the toppings to shine and keeps it light.
Can I make this in advance?
For optimal texture, it’s best to assemble just before eating, but you can prep the yogurt and toppings ahead of time.
Can I add protein to this recipe?
Yes! You can add a sprinkle of chia seeds, flaxseeds, or protein powder to the yogurt for an added protein boost.
